Who are CenterLine competitors?

Published in Industrial Manufacturing Competitors 2 mins read

CenterLine operates within a competitive industrial landscape, and its primary competitors include UFAB, Ador Welding, MIC Group, and Kemppi. These companies often compete for similar clients and projects in the advanced manufacturing, welding, and industrial solutions sectors.

Understanding CenterLine's Competitive Landscape

Identifying CenterLine's competitors provides valuable insight into the market dynamics and key players in its industry. Companies such as UFAB, Ador Welding, MIC Group, and Kemppi are recognized as significant entities that offer products or services comparable to CenterLine's core offerings. These competitors are typically involved in areas like custom fabrication, welding solutions, precision manufacturing, and automation technologies.

Here is a summarized overview of these key competitors:

Competitor Name Key Focus Areas (General)
UFAB Industrial fabrication, contract manufacturing, engineering solutions
Ador Welding Welding equipment, consumables, and cutting solutions
MIC Group Precision machining, metal fabrication, assembly services
Kemppi Arc welding equipment, software, and robotic welding solutions

Source for competitor information: Craft.co
